How to Make This Recipe
- In a large pot or Dutch oven over medium heat, brown the beef in the oil.
- Add the onion, carrots, celery, and garlic and cook until softened.
- Add the beef broth, water, barley, Worcestershire sauce, salt, and pepper.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er for 1 hour, or until the barley is tender.
- Add the peas and corn and cook for 10 minutes more, or until heated through.
- Serve immediately, topped with fresh parsley.

FAQ
Q: What can substitute for barley?
You can substitute other grains such as rice, quinoa, or farro for the barley in this recipe.
Q: Can make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es, you can make this recipe ahead of time and reheat it for a quick and easy lunch or dinner.
Q: What vegetables can add to this stew?
You can add any vegetables that you like to this stew. Some popular additions include carrots, potatoes, onions, peas, and corn.
Q: What can serve with this stew?
You can serve this stew with a variety of sides, such as bread, rolls, or cornbread.
Q: How long will this stew last in the fridge?
This stew will last in the fridge for up to 3 days.
Q: How long will this stew last in the freezer?
This stew will last in the freezer for up to 3 months.
